Atadas, Inc. Company Profile
Background
Overview
Atadas, Inc., now operating under the brand iPEAC® Solutions, is a telehealth technology company specializing in remote monitoring of medication-assisted treatment (MAT) for substance use disorders, particularly opioid use disorder (OUD). Founded in 2020, the company is headquartered in Salt Lake City, Utah. iPEAC stands for Integrated Program Empowerment, Accountability, and Compliance, reflecting the company's mission to enhance government efficiency and modernization through innovative software solutions.

Financials and Funding
Funding History
Atadas, Inc. has been primarily self-funded by founder and CEO Bill Farr, who has invested approximately $1.2 million into the company. The company has also received support from the Project Healthcare Portfolio 2021-22, an initiative by the Nashville Entrepreneur Center.

Pipeline Development
Key Pipeline Candidates
- AddMedPro® Platform: A telehealth platform designed for remote monitoring of MAT, including features like medication adherence reminders, pill counts, and recovery assessment monitoring.
Stages of Development
- Product Launch: The AddMedPro® platform was launched in November 2021.

Leadership Team
William (Bill) Farr – CEO and Founder
- Professional Background: A serial tech entrepreneur with 26 years of experience, having authored two technology patents and founded four companies, two of which had successful exits.
- Key Contributions: Led the development and launch of the AddMedPro® platform and spearheaded the company's expansion into various government sectors.

Strategic Collaborations and Partnerships
- Spero Health: Partnered to expand the AddMedPro® platform across multiple states, enhancing patient retention in outpatient addiction treatment programs.
- Navajo Nation Department of Health: Awarded a multi-year contract to support opioid use disorder surveillance and medication-assisted treatment.
